Memorial to victims of transatlantic slavery
Updated: 27 August 2024
London is getting a Memorial to victims of transatlantic slavery. Read more about this new artwork by Khaleb Brooks, planned to be unveiled in 2026.

Black on the Square is back 7 September 2024
Updated: 12 August 2024
Trafalgar Square is getting ready for the second edition of Black on the Square, on Saturday 7 September 2024. Join this free event from 12.00 - 18.00 to enjoy and celebrate Black culture and creativity.
